The Role of Divorce Lawyers
Divorce lawyers play a critical role in alleviating the emotional stress associated with divorce proceedings. Their primary duty is to ensure that their clients understand their rights and responsibilities under the law. With expertise in family law, they can help navigate complex issues like child custody arrangements, asset division, and alimony. By providing legal representation, they advocate for their clients in negotiations and court proceedings, striving to achieve the best possible outcome in challenging circumstances. Choosing the Right Attorney
Selecting the right divorce lawyer requires careful consideration of several factors, including experience, specialization, and communication style. It’s essential to find an attorney who specializes in family law and has a proven track record in handling cases similar to your situation. Additionally, personal rapport plays an important role; a lawyer who listens and empathizes can make a significant difference in navigating the emotional landscape of divorce. Always take the time to consult with potential attorneys to evaluate their approach and ensure they align with your expectations and needs.
